Municipal museum in Boca del Calvari showing Benidorm’s transformation from fishing village to tourism city through changing exhibitions.
Open-air site and interpretation area with Iberian and Roman remains on Tossal hill, linking archaeology with sea views.
Museum-style motor collection with classic and unusual vehicles, popular for families and visitors interested in transport history.
Benidorm’s old town quarter of whitewashed streets, tapas-lined lanes, and sea views, ideal for walking and local atmosphere.
Lively beach promenade with shops, palms, and nonstop people-watching, perfect for an easy coastal stroll day or night.
Architectural seafront walk beside Poniente Beach, praised for its colorful design, broad views, and relaxed atmosphere.
Rice cooked with small fish, squid and shellfish in a rich seafood stock. A Costa Blanca classic tied to local fishing traditions.
Thin noodles toasted and cooked like paella, usually with seafood and alioli. Popular across Alicante and common in Benidorm seafront restaurants.
Alicante-style rice baked with chickpeas, pork, blood sausage and potato. A hearty Sunday dish rooted in home cooking around the region.

Budget-friendly for a Spanish beach resort: many cheap stays and meals, with low local bus costs. Peak summer and seafront areas cost more.
Tipping is modest. Round up or leave 5-10% in restaurants for good service. Small change is fine in cafes. Taxis are usually rounded up, not heavily tipped.
